Partager via


Job interface

Définition du travail.

Extends

Propriétés

creationTime

Obtient ou définit l’heure de création du travail.

endTime

Obtient ou définit l’heure de fin du travail.

exception

Obtient ou définit l’exception du travail.

jobId

Obtient ou définit l’ID du travail.

lastModifiedTime

Obtient ou définit l’heure de dernière modification du travail.

lastStatusModifiedTime

Obtient ou définit l’heure de dernière modification de l’état du travail.

parameters

Obtient ou définit les paramètres du travail.

provisioningState

État d’approvisionnement actuel du travail. Les valeurs possibles sont les suivantes : « Échec », « Réussi », « Suspendu », « Traitement »

runbook

Obtient ou définit le runbook.

runOn

Obtient ou définit l’runOn qui spécifie le nom du groupe où le travail doit être exécuté.

startedBy

Obtient ou définit le travail démarré par.

startTime

Obtient ou définit l’heure de début du travail.

status

Obtient ou définit l’état du travail. Les valeurs possibles sont les suivantes : « New », « Activateing », « Running », « Completed », « Failed », « Stopped », « Blocked », « Suspended », « Disconnected », « Suspending », « Suspending », « Stopping », « Reprise », « Suppression ».

statusDetails

Obtient ou définit les détails de l’état du travail.

Propriétés héritées

id

ID de ressource complet pour la ressource RE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

name

Nom de la ressource RE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

type

Type de la ressource.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

Détails de la propriété

creationTime

Obtient ou définit l’heure de création du travail.

creationTime?: Date

Valeur de propriété

Date

endTime

Obtient ou définit l’heure de fin du travail.

endTime?: Date

Valeur de propriété

Date

exception

Obtient ou définit l’exception du travail.

exception?: string

Valeur de propriété

string

jobId

Obtient ou définit l’ID du travail.

jobId?: string

Valeur de propriété

string

lastModifiedTime

Obtient ou définit l’heure de dernière modification du travail.

lastModifiedTime?: Date

Valeur de propriété

Date

lastStatusModifiedTime

Obtient ou définit l’heure de dernière modification de l’état du travail.

lastStatusModifiedTime?: Date

Valeur de propriété

Date

parameters

Obtient ou définit les paramètres du travail.

parameters?: {[propertyName: string]: string}

Valeur de propriété

{[propertyName: string]: string}

provisioningState

État d’approvisionnement actuel du travail. Les valeurs possibles sont les suivantes : « Échec », « Réussi », « Suspendu », « Traitement »

provisioningState?: JobProvisioningState

Valeur de propriété

runbook

Obtient ou définit le runbook.

runbook?: RunbookAssociationProperty

Valeur de propriété

runOn

Obtient ou définit l’runOn qui spécifie le nom du groupe où le travail doit être exécuté.

runOn?: string

Valeur de propriété

string

startedBy

Obtient ou définit le travail démarré par.

startedBy?: string

Valeur de propriété

string

startTime

Obtient ou définit l’heure de début du travail.

startTime?: Date

Valeur de propriété

Date

status

Obtient ou définit l’état du travail. Les valeurs possibles sont les suivantes : « New », « Activateing », « Running », « Completed », « Failed », « Stopped », « Blocked », « Suspended », « Disconnected », « Suspending », « Suspending », « Stopping », « Reprise », « Suppression ».

status?: JobStatus

Valeur de propriété

statusDetails

Obtient ou définit les détails de l’état du travail.

statusDetails?: string

Valeur de propriété

string

Détails de la propriété héritée

id

ID de ressource complet pour la ressource RE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

id?: string

Valeur de propriété

string

héritée deProxyResource.id

name

Nom de la ressource RE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

name?: string

Valeur de propriété

string

héritée deProxyResource.name

type

Type de la ressource. REMARQUE : cette propriété ne sera pas sérialisée. Elle ne peut être remplie que par le serveur.

type?: string

Valeur de propriété

string

héritée deProxyResource.type